What is Sustainable Architecture?

Sustainable architecture is an approach to building design that aims to minimize the negative impact on the environment and promote sustainable living. It involves using renewable resources, reducing energy consumption, and creating a healthy and comfortable living environment for occupants.

a) Energy Efficiency

One of the key elements of sustainable architecture is energy efficiency. This involves designing buildings that use less energy and produce less waste. This can be achieved through various methods, such as using natural lighting and ventilation, installing energy-efficient appliances, and incorporating renewable energy sources like solar panels.

By reducing energy consumption, sustainable buildings not only help the environment but also save money on utility bills for occupants.

Key Aspects of Sustainable Architecture

Renewable Energy Sources: Incorporate renewable energy systems like solar panels, wind turbines, or geothermal heating to minimize dependence on non-renewable resources.

Recycled and Eco-Friendly Materials: Use recycled or sustainable materials to reduce the environmental impact of construction and promote a circular economy.

Site Selection and Design: Choose sites that minimize environmental disruption and design structures that harmonize with the natural surroundings, optimizing daylight and ventilation.

Waste Reduction: Minimize construction waste by reusing materials, recycling, and adopting prefabrication techniques.

Green Roofs and Walls: Incorporate vegetation on roofs and walls for natural insulation, improved air quality, and reduced heat absorption.

Life Cycle Assessment: Consider the entire life cycle of a building, from construction to operation and eventual deconstruction, to evaluate and minimize environmental impact.

Adaptability and Flexibility: Design spaces that can adapt to changing needs, reducing the need for additional construction and resource consumption.

Community Integration: Encourage sustainable practices within the community, creating a network of environmentally conscious buildings and lifestyles.

Use of Sustainable Materials

Another important aspect of sustainable architecture is the use of sustainable materials. This means using materials that are renewable, recyclable, and have a low environmental impact. Examples of sustainable materials include bamboo, reclaimed wood, and recycled plastic.

Using sustainable materials not only reduces the environmental impact of construction but also promotes the use of renewable resources and reduces waste.

a) Water Conservation

Water conservation is a crucial element of sustainable architecture. This involves designing buildings that use water efficiently and implementing systems for collecting and reusing rainwater. This can be achieved through the use of low-flow fixtures, greywater systems, and rainwater harvesting systems.

By conserving water, sustainable buildings help reduce the strain on local water resources and promote sustainable living.

b) Sustainable Urban Planning

Sustainable architecture is not just about individual buildings, but also about creating sustainable communities. This is where sustainable urban planning comes into play. It involves designing cities and neighborhoods that promote sustainable living, such as incorporating green spaces, public transportation, and mixed-use developments.

Sustainable urban planning aims to reduce the environmental impact of urban areas and create livable, walkable communities that promote a healthy and sustainable lifestyle.

Benefits of Sustainable Architecture

There are numerous benefits to incorporating sustainable architecture elements into building design. These include:

a) Environmental Benefits

Sustainable architecture helps reduce the negative impact of construction on the environment. By using renewable resources, reducing energy consumption, and conserving water, sustainable buildings help reduce carbon emissions and promote a healthier planet.

b) Cost Savings

While sustainable building design may require a higher upfront cost, it can lead to significant cost savings in the long run. By using energy-efficient systems and materials, sustainable buildings can reduce utility bills for occupants and save money on maintenance and repairs.

c) Improved Quality of Life

Sustainable buildings are designed with the well-being of occupants in mind. By using natural lighting and ventilation, incorporating green spaces, and promoting a healthy lifestyle, sustainable buildings can improve the quality of life for occupants.

d) Social Responsibility

Sustainable architecture also promotes social responsibility by considering the impact of construction on the local community. This includes creating safe and healthy living environments for occupants, promoting sustainable living, and supporting the local economy through the use of sustainable materials.

Examples of Sustainable Architecture

a) The Edge, Amsterdam

The Edge, located in Amsterdam, is considered one of the most sustainable buildings in the world. It uses a range of sustainable elements, including solar panels, a greywater system, and a smart lighting system that adjusts based on occupancy and natural light.

b) One Central Park, Sydney

One Central Park in Sydney, Australia, is a mixed-use development that incorporates sustainable elements such as a green roof, rainwater harvesting system, and a tri-generation plant that provides electricity, heating, and cooling for the building.

c) The Bullitt Center, Seattle

The Bullitt Center in Seattle, Washington, is a net-zero energy building that produces as much energy as it consumes. It uses solar panels, a rainwater harvesting system, and a composting toilet system to achieve its sustainability goals.

How to Incorporate Sustainable Architecture Elements

If you are interested in incorporating sustainable architecture elements into your building design, here are some tips to get started:

a) Research Sustainable Materials

Research sustainable materials that can be used in your building design. This includes materials that are renewable, recyclable, and have a low environmental impact. Examples include bamboo, reclaimed wood, and recycled plastic.

b) Consider Energy Efficiency

When designing a building, consider ways to reduce energy consumption. This can include using natural lighting and ventilation, installing energy-efficient appliances, and incorporating renewable energy sources like solar panels.

c) Implement Water Conservation Systems

Incorporate systems for conserving water, such as low-flow fixtures, greywater systems, and rainwater harvesting systems. This will help reduce the strain on local water resources and promote sustainable living.

d) Collaborate with Urban Planners

Collaborate with urban planners to incorporate sustainable elements into the design of your community. This can include creating green spaces, promoting public transportation, and implementing mixed-use developments.
